Web13. If you decrease the pressure, the freezing point of water will increase ever so slightly. From 0° C at 1 atm pressure it will increase up to 0.01° C at 0.006 atm. This is the triple point of water. At pressures below this, water will never be liquid. It will change directly between solid and gas phase (sublimation). WebDec 26, 2024 · When the liquid and vapor exist at the same place at a given temperature in a closed system, they have a known pressure. We call this the pressure-temperature (P-T) relationship. This relationship will exist as long as you have at least a droplet of liquid in a closed system. However, the refrigerant must be at its saturation point.

WebWater Boiling Points at Various Pressures Vacuum (In/Hg Boiling Point Vacuum (In/Hg) Boiling Point 29 76.62 7 198.87 28 99.93 6 200.96 27 114.22 5 202.25 26 124.77 4 204.85 25 133.22 3 206.70 24 140.31 2 208.50 23 146.45 1 210.25 22 151.87 Gauge Lbs. 21 156.75 0 212.0 20 161.19 1 215.6
